  简介:

 

Despite an increasing demand on Human and Earth sciences for collaboration on occupational and environmental health issues, epistemological and structural challenges still restrain the process. New propositions however emerge, and should allow to efficiently couple the respective expertises and analyses. Benjamin Guinot, atmospheric chemist and physicist at Laboratoire d’Aérologie in Toulouse (CNRS), currently involved in air pollution monitoring in Beijing, will show the common tools to the different scientific fields involved, such as the emission inventories of pollutants (dynamical atlas), the on-site sampling and analyses of those pollutants (physical, chemical, and biological), the use of Geographical Information Systems (GIS) along with climatic modelling at different scales (global, regional, and local), for different species (including both gases and particles), that allow to visually figure out the impacts of pollution, today but also tomorrow using future’s scenarios. The topic will be illustrated with results over Europe.

 

The first application for this synergetic approach, involving at start atmospheric scientists, sociologists, biogeographers, public health doctors, and economists, should concern Chinese megalopolis, that encounter huge, complex and rapid environmental and socio-economical challenges. Focus will be primarily made on Beijing-Tianjin, where the CNRS has set for several years now robust collaborations with different Chinese research institutes in both Human and Earth sciences.

 

Importantly at last, by constraining the possible evolutions of each module presented in the methodology (emissions, chemical transformations of pollutants, dispersion, in addition to the socio-economical interactions), this new interdisciplinary approach should be able to forecast 5, 10 years in advance or more, what could be the environmental and health situation of these urban spots that will gather about 60% of the Chinese population by 2020. It could thus become a unique means for decision makers, researchers and public medias, to get an integrated view of the complex pollution-health relationships.
